LAX v. HOSPITAL &c. CREDIT UNION

36858.

96 Ga. App. 525 (1957)

100 S.E.2d 613

LAX v. HOSPITAL AUTHORITY EMPLOYEES CREDIT UNION.

Court of Appeals of Georgia.

Decided October 18, 1957.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

B. M. Wimberly, for plaintiff in error.

Bird & Howell, Trammell Vickery, contra.


CARLISLE, J.

1. The bill of exceptions assigns error on the final order and judgment for the plaintiff dated July 18, 1957, and on antecedent orders of May 24, 1957, sustaining the plaintiff's general demurrer to the answer with leave to amend, and of June 5, 1957, sustaining the plaintiff's renewed general demurrers and motion to strike.
